Why Replace Your Clutch?

Before diving into the replacement process, let's understand why a clutch replacement might be necessary on your 2004 Yamaha Midnight Star 1700. Common symptoms include:

  • Slipping Clutch: The engine revs high, but the bike accelerates slowly. This indicates the clutch plates are worn or damaged and no longer gripping effectively.
  • Clutch Drag: The engine struggles to start or the bike is difficult to shift. This suggests the clutch plates aren't fully disengaging.
  • Clutch Noise: Grinding, squealing, or chattering sounds during clutch engagement or disengagement point to worn components or improper adjustment.
  • Hard or Spongy Clutch Lever: A hard lever might indicate cable issues or clutch plate wear, while a spongy lever often points to air in the hydraulic system (if applicable to your model).

Ignoring these symptoms can lead to further damage, potentially requiring more extensive and costly repairs.

What Tools and Parts Will I Need?

Replacing the clutch on a Yamaha Midnight Star 1700 requires specialized tools and genuine OEM parts for optimal performance and longevity. While a complete list is model-specific and depends on the specific clutch issues, expect to need:

  • Yamaha OEM Clutch Kit: This includes new clutch plates, pressure plates, springs, and possibly other components. Using non-OEM parts can compromise performance and reliability.
  • Service Manual: A factory service manual for your specific year and model is crucial for step-by-step instructions and torque specifications.
  • Torque Wrench: Essential for proper tightening of bolts and preventing damage to engine components.
  • Clutch Holding Tool: This specialized tool helps hold the clutch basket during reassembly, preventing damage.
  • Various Wrenches and Sockets: A wide assortment will be needed to remove various engine components.
  • Lifting Equipment: Depending on your setup, you may need a lift or jack stands to safely work on the motorcycle.
